The global demand for gluten-free plant proteins has transitioned from a niche dietary requirement for Celiac disease patients to a core pillar of mainstream lifestyle choices. Today, consumers actively seek allergen-free proteins to address digestive sensitivities, reduce systematic inflammation, and align with clean-label commitments.
This market shift has prompted massive innovations in wet-milling, enzymatic hydrolysis, and thermal processing technologies, allowing manufacturers to extract high-purity protein fractions from alternative grains and seeds while completely eliminating gluten cross-contamination.
For B2B procurement managers, sourcing plant proteins requires stringent compliance documentation. Leading global brands prioritize manufacturers that maintain dedicated gluten-free and allergen-segregated production lines to guarantee GFCO (Gluten-Free Certification Organization) compliance below 10 ppm.
Beyond allergen testing, key parameters such as heavy metal limits, pesticide residue monitoring, and strict microbiological controls define the quality gap between low-cost commodity brokers and premium ingredient manufacturers.

| Protein Category | Common Protein Concentration | Key Functionality | Allergen Status | Primary Industrial Applications |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pea Protein Isolate | 80% – 85% | High emulsification, water-binding capacity | Allergen-free, Gluten-free | Meat alternatives, protein shakes, functional baking |
| Rice Protein Isolate | 80% – 90% | Easy digestibility, high amino acid profile | Hypoallergenic, Gluten-free | Infant formula, sports nutrition, dairy alternatives |
| Soy Protein Isolate | 90% | Excellent gelling, structural texturizer | Contains Soy, Gluten-free | Processed meat products, vegan cheese, high-protein snacks |
| Oat Protein Peptide | 60% – 99% | Highly soluble, rapid cellular absorption | Gluten-free option available | Nutraceutical beverages, cosmetics, dietary supplements |
| Hemp Seed Protein | 60% – 80% | Rich in Omega-3/6, high fiber retention | Allergen-free, Gluten-free | Raw foods, superfood mixes, meal replacements |

How modern food technology leverages specific molecular properties of gluten-free proteins to craft highly stable, nutritional food formulations.
For functional shakes, suspension stability is critical. Standard vegetable proteins suffer from high sediment rates and a sandy mouthfeel. Highly refined clear pea protein isolates and enzymatically hydrolyzed oat peptide proteins are optimized for acidic and neutral formulations, ensuring excellent clarity, zero grit, and prolonged shelf-life stability.
Textured Vegetable Protein (TVP) serves as the primary structural matrix for modern plant-based burgers, sausages, and poultry analogs. Formulating TVP requires high water-holding capacities and fat-binding coefficients. Relying on non-GMO soy protein concentrates and pea isolates enables manufacturers to recreate the bite, chewiness, and juicy characteristics of real meat without relying on artificial starches or gluten binders.
Gluten plays a vital role in trapping gas during dough fermentation. Replacing gluten while maintaining crumb structure requires customized protein-to-starch ratios. Incorporating plant proteins like chickpea isolate or brown rice protein in gluten-free flour mixes introduces valuable essential amino acids while maintaining the elastic, cohesive properties of commercial doughs.
A professional framework for quality assurance and purchasing directors to evaluate raw material suppliers before onboarding.
Manufacturers must supply detailed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) illustrating how they prevent cross-contact with gluten, soy, dairy, or nuts. High-quality factories execute ELISA testing on every single incoming raw lot and outgoing manufactured batch, verifying gluten levels fall comfortably below 10 ppm (which exceeds the standard FDA 20 ppm regulation).
Plant protein extracts, particularly rice and pea, are naturally prone to concentrating soil heavy metals (like arsenic, lead, cadmium). Ensure your manufacturer provides batch-specific ICP-MS analysis certificates validating heavy metal levels conform to strict Proposition 65 limits and EFSA guidelines.
Raw plant proteins possess characteristic beany or earthy flavor notes. Leading suppliers use advanced heat processing or natural enzyme applications to neutralize these volatile compounds (hexanal). Always request organoleptic testing samples across various pH ranges to evaluate taste profile compatibility with your end product.
